How long does it take for the oxytocin injection to react?

Every pregnant woman's labor force, birth canal and other conditions are different, and their sensitivity to oxytocin is also different. Therefore, there is no specific time for how long it will take to have a reaction after the labor-inducing injection. It can be as short as ten minutes or several hours, or as long as a few days. However, in clinical medicine, oxytocin is generally used for no more than three days.

1. The injection of oxytocin will increase the contraction of the pregnant woman's uterus, thereby accelerating the delivery process.

2. Every pregnant woman has a different sensitivity to oxytocin injections, so the effect of oxytocin injections is also different. An in-depth analysis should be made of the specific situation of the pregnant woman, and no uniform answer can be given as to how long it will take to choose a natural birth after taking an oxytocin injection.

3. Pregnant women should closely cooperate with the doctor's guidance and treatment suggestions, relax, do not be nervous, and use methods such as distraction to reduce the pain of childbirth. Family members should also do their best to comfort and support pregnant women, so as to complete the delivery successfully.

Methods and common problems of oxytocin-induced abortion surgery

Oxytocin induction surgery must strictly control its administration method, including the administration method, administration rate and concentration, and whether there are any contraindications to its medicinal value.

1. Indications and contraindications of oxytocin-induced labor and labor induction

Oxytocin is a cyclic octapeptide synthesized in the paraventricular nucleus of the hypothalamus pituitary and then metabolized from the posterior pituitary. It has a strong stimulating effect on the smooth muscle of the uterus, simulating the contraction of the uterus during normal delivery, causing the cervix to dilate.

2. Indications for induced labor

(1) Placental abruption, gestational age exceeding 37 weeks, rupture of membranes for more than 6 hours but no labor; (2) Post-term pregnancy; (3) Some cesarean section indications or complications have not responded satisfactorily to treatment, and the next pregnancy threatens the lives of the mother and the fetus and requires termination of pregnancy, such as pregnancy-induced hypertension, gestational diabetes, and blood type incompatibility between the mother and the fetus; (4) Intrauterine fetal death.

3. Indications for induction of labor

The purpose of inducing labor is to speed up the progress of the delivery process and prevent dystocia. For primary or secondary uterine atony, oxytocin can be used to induce labor after the obstructive factors are eliminated.
